DETROIT — Anthony Mantha scored his career-high fourth goal with 53.3 seconds left, lifting the Detroit Red Wings to a 4-3 victory over the Dallas Stars on Sunday night in their home opener. Filip Hronek set up the goal with a centring pass after Dylan Larkin won a faceoff. Mantha also scored early in the

It’s been 15 years of Niklas Kronwall donning the red and white and throwing around his body, but the physical blueliner is calling it quits after a remarkable career with the Detroit Red Wings. The 38-year-old announced his retirement on Tuesday and it comes with as he finishes an offseason in which he was an

During the end of last season, the Detroit Red Wings’ top line of Tyler Bertuzzi, Dylan Larkin, and Anthony Mantha worked wonders, all achieving career highs in 2018-19. On paper, the top line of Bertuzzi-Larkin-Manthaseems to be a lock. They’ve played together multiple times in the past and seem to have each other’s styles figured
